Develop electrical technology from components to systems with MATLAB and Simulink Training by Tonex

“Develop Electrical Technology from Components to Systems with MATLAB and Simulink” training course covers the basics of electrical technology and its application in the real world. This course is designed to equip participants with the knowledge and skills needed to design, simulate, and analyze electrical systems using MATLAB and Simulink. Through hands-on exercises and practical examples, participants will gain a deep insight into electrical components, circuits, and systems, enabling them to develop innovative solutions for a wide range of applications.

Learning Objectives: Upon completion of this course, participants will be able to:

  • Learn the fundamentals of electrical technology and its components.
  • Utilize MATLAB and Simulink for electrical system modeling and simulation.
  • Design and analyze electrical circuits and systems effectively.
  • Implement control strategies for electrical systems using Simulink.
  • Troubleshoot and optimize electrical systems for improved performance.
  • Apply acquired knowledge to real-world electrical engineering projects.

Course Outline:

Introduction to Electrical Technology and MATLAB

  • Understanding Electrical Components
  • Introduction to MATLAB and Simulink
  • MATLAB Environment and Basic Commands
  • Simulink Basics and Simulation Setup
  • Data Visualization and Analysis in MATLAB

Electrical Circuits and Analysis

  • Ohm’s Law and Kirchhoff’s Laws
  • AC and DC Circuit Analysis
  • Transient Analysis of Circuits
  • Frequency Domain Analysis
  • Introduction to Circuit Simulation in Simulink

Electrical System Modeling

  • Component Modeling in Simulink
  • Building Block Diagrams
  • System Equations and Transfer Functions
  • Modeling Electrical Machines
  • Simulating Control Systems

Control Strategies for Electrical Systems

  • PID Control and Tuning
  • State-Space Modeling
  • Control Design in Simulink
  • Stability and Performance Analysis
  • Implementation of Control Algorithms

Troubleshooting and Optimization

  • Identifying Electrical System Issues
  • Simulation-Based Troubleshooting
  • Parameter Tuning for Optimization
  • Performance Metrics and Evaluation
  • Real-World Case Studies

Advanced Topics and Project Work

  • Power Electronics and Converters
  • Renewable Energy Systems
  • Electric Drives and Motors
  • Integration of MATLAB and Simulink in Project Development
  • Final Project Presentation and Evaluation
